Round 21: Winchester Country Club

Updated: Jan 26, 2023


Winchester Country Club was my 21st new course since this quest to play every course in the state began in June. This place is outstanding. The weather was impeccable, the course was in fantastic shape, and I could play this spot every day. It’s so so good. The par threes (first 3 pictures... 11TH hole not pictured) are exceptional and all different. Four different clubs, a requisite for a great set of short holes. The walk around WCC felt familiar, that north East Donald Ross vibe. But what felt different was the openness. You could see a lot of the course from various spots. Greens perched and fairways carved all around. But it didn’t have the feeling that you were sharing holes, it still felt like every hole was its own experience. The course is friendly off the tee, but it has some length, a few beastly par 4s. But some really tough, yet fair green complexes are what makes this place a joy to play. I got the full experience, catching the wrong side of ridges and having multiple comebackers from 4-6 feet. Not a single green felt quirky and gimmicky, at least for the pins I saw today. Overall, the course is all there in front of you with options off a bunch of tees (driver, 3wood, hybrid). The second shots have to be accurate and thoughtful. It blows my mind how WCC isn’t on more lists of top courses in the state. Highly underrated in that sense. Don’t turn down a chance to play here.
